Cleaning Supervisor
About us:
Gower College Swansea is one of the largest colleges in Wales with a strong reputation for high quality teaching and learning. We have six campuses across the city with over 4,500 full time learners and 10,000 part time learners. We currently have a turnover of over £50 million making us a major employer in the region with approximately 1,000 staff.
At Gower College Swansea we are passionate about investing in our staff and looking after their wellbeing to ensure they feel supported in work and also at home.
The role:
You will take ownership and responsibility for the College cleanliness, and be accountable for the supervision of the Cleaning Services across the College, being a friendly face for our customers and colleagues.
You will lead, motivate and supervise a team of Cleaning Operatives undertaking general cleaning tasks, as directed by the Cleaning Manager and assist where necessary, providing training, guidance and encouragement, whilst monitoring individual performance.
- Full time (37 hours per week)
- Monday-Friday, hours could be between 5:15am – 6pm
- Maternity cover
- £28,387 – £30,850 per annum
- Tycoch Campus
Key Responsibilities:
- Be the main point of contact for any cleaner concerns
- Ensure all tasks are completed with due regard to service level agreements and legislation including Health & Safety.
- Prioritise and reallocate cleaning areas and coverage during periods of absence
About you:
- Previous experience of supervising/managing staff
- Experience of Cleaning, allocation of cleaning areas and monitoring of cleanliness
- Able to delegate effectively
- Able to work across various sites if needed
Benefits for you:
- 28 days pro rata annual leave, plus bank holidays, and the college is closed for two weeks over the Christmas period
- A Local Government Pension Scheme with an average employer contribution of 21% (2023)
- 2 staff well-being days
- Discounted study opportunities on College programmes
We welcome applications from individuals regardless of age, gender, ethnicity, disability, sexual orientation, gender identity, socio-economic background, religion and/or belief. We particularly welcome applications from groups currently underrepresented within our organisation.
Gower College Swansea is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of young people and expects all staff to share this commitment. Appointments are subject to an enhanced DBS check and require registration with the Education Workforce Council for Wales.
